Discovered that an earlier implementation of Model::pr is now being overridden by the AppModel. This is probably a good thing, but it does mean that we're getting a ton of Model prints that we don't want. I added a class logging mechanism to allow individual classes to be turned up or down, and set the default for Model to be very low
